Partager via


Microsoft.Azure.Management.Batch.Models Espace de noms

Classes

ActivateApplicationPackageParameters

Paramètres d’activation d’un package d’application.

Application

Contient des informations sur une application dans un compte Batch.

ApplicationPackage

Package d’application qui représente une version particulière d’une application.

ApplicationPackageReference

Lien vers un package d’application à l’intérieur du compte batch

AutoScaleRun

Résultats et erreurs d’une exécution d’une formule de mise à l’échelle automatique de pool.

AutoScaleRunError

Erreur qui s’est produite lors de la mise à l’échelle automatique d’un pool.

AutoScaleSettings

Paramètres de mise à l’échelle automatique pour le pool.

AutoStorageBaseProperties

Propriétés liées au compte de stockage automatique.

AutoStorageProperties

Contient des informations sur le compte de stockage automatique associé à un compte Batch.

AutoUserSpecification

Spécifie les paramètres de l’utilisateur automatique qui exécute une tâche sur le service Batch.

AzureBlobFileSystemConfiguration

Informations utilisées pour se connecter à un conteneur de stockage Azure à l’aide de Blobfuse.

AzureFileShareConfiguration

Informations utilisées pour se connecter à un partage de fichiers Azure.

BatchAccount

Contient des informations sur un compte Azure Batch.

BatchAccountCreateHeaders

Définit des en-têtes pour l’opération Create.

BatchAccountCreateParameters

Paramètres fournis à l’opération Create.

BatchAccountDeleteHeaders

Définit des en-têtes pour l’opération Delete.

BatchAccountIdentity

Identité du compte Batch, si elle est configurée. Elle est utilisée lorsque l’utilisateur spécifie « Microsoft.KeyVault » comme configuration de chiffrement de compte Batch ou quand ManagedIdentity est sélectionné comme mode d’authentification de stockage automatique.

BatchAccountIdentityUserAssignedIdentitiesValue
BatchAccountKeys

Ensemble de clés de compte Azure Batch.

BatchAccountRegenerateKeyParameters

Paramètres fournis à l’opération RegenerateKey.

BatchAccountUpdateParameters

Paramètres de mise à jour d’un compte Azure Batch.

BatchLocationQuota

Quotas associés à une région Batch pour un abonnement particulier.

BatchPoolIdentity

Identité du pool Batch, si elle est configurée. Si l’identité du pool est mise à jour lors de la mise à jour d’un pool existant, seules les nouvelles machines virtuelles créées après la réduction du pool à 0 auront les identités mises à jour

Certificate

Contient des informations sur un certificat.

CertificateBaseProperties

Propriétés de certificat de base.

CertificateCancelDeletionHeaders

Définit des en-têtes pour l’opération CancelDeletion.

CertificateCreateHeaders

Définit des en-têtes pour l’opération Create.

CertificateCreateOrUpdateParameters

Contient des informations sur un certificat.

CertificateDeleteHeaders

Définit des en-têtes pour l’opération Delete.

CertificateGetHeaders

Définit des en-têtes pour l’opération Get.

CertificateReference

Référence à un certificat à installer sur des nœuds de calcul dans un pool. Cela doit exister dans le même compte que le pool.

CertificateUpdateHeaders

Définit des en-têtes pour l’opération de mise à jour.

CheckNameAvailabilityParameters

Paramètres d’une demande de disponibilité de nom case activée.

CheckNameAvailabilityResult

Réponse de l’opération CheckNameAvailability.

CIFSMountConfiguration

Informations utilisées pour se connecter à un système de fichiers CIFS.

CloudServiceConfiguration

Configuration des nœuds d’un pool basé sur la plateforme Azure Services cloud.

ComputeNodeIdentityReference

Référence à une identité affectée par l’utilisateur associée au pool Batch qu’un nœud de calcul utilisera.

ContainerConfiguration

Configuration des pools avec conteneur.

ContainerRegistry

Un registre de conteneurs privé.

DataDisk

Paramètres qui seront utilisés par les disques de données associés aux nœuds de calcul dans le pool. Lorsque vous utilisez des disques de données attachés, vous devez monter et formater les disques à partir d'une machine virtuelle pour les utiliser.

DeleteCertificateError

Réponse d’erreur du service Batch.

DeploymentConfiguration

Propriétés de configuration du déploiement.

DetectorResponse

Contient les informations d’un détecteur.

DiffDiskSettings

Spécifie les paramètres de disque éphémères pour le disque de système d’exploitation utilisé par la machine virtuelle.

DiskEncryptionConfiguration

Configuration de chiffrement de disque appliquée aux nœuds de calcul du pool. La configuration du chiffrement de disque n’est pas prise en charge sur le pool Linux créé avec l’image de machine virtuelle ou l’image Shared Image Gallery.

EncryptionProperties

Configure la façon dont les données du client sont chiffrées à l’intérieur du compte Batch. Par défaut, les comptes sont chiffrés à l’aide d’une clé gérée par Microsoft. Pour un contrôle supplémentaire, une clé gérée par le client peut être utilisée à la place.

EndpointAccessProfile

Profil d’accès réseau pour le point de terminaison Batch.

EndpointDependency

Nom de domaine et détails de connexion utilisés pour accéder à une dépendance.

EndpointDetail

Détails sur la connexion entre le service Batch et le point de terminaison.

EnvironmentSetting

Variable d’environnement à définir sur un processus de tâche.

FixedScaleSettings

Correction des paramètres de mise à l’échelle pour le pool.

ImageReference

Référence à une image de la Place de marché Azure Machines Virtuelles ou à la ressource Azure Image d’une machine virtuelle personnalisée. Pour obtenir la liste de toutes les références imageReference vérifiées par Azure Batch, consultez l’opération « Répertorier les références SKU de l’agent de nœud prises en charge ».

InboundNatPool

Pool NAT entrant qui peut être utilisé pour traiter des ports spécifiques sur des nœuds de calcul dans un pool Batch en externe.

IPRule

Règle pour filtrer l’adresse IP du client.

KeyVaultProperties

Configuration de KeyVault lors de l’utilisation d’un KeySource de chiffrement de Microsoft.KeyVault.

KeyVaultReference

Identifie le coffre de clés Azure associé à un compte Batch.

LinuxUserConfiguration

Propriétés utilisées pour créer un compte d’utilisateur sur un nœud Linux.

MetadataItem

Paire nom-valeur associée à une ressource de service Batch.

MountConfiguration

Système de fichiers à monter sur chaque nœud.

NetworkConfiguration

Configuration réseau d’un pool.

NetworkProfile

Profil réseau pour le compte Batch, qui contient les paramètres de règle réseau pour chaque point de terminaison.

NetworkSecurityGroupRule

Règle de groupe de sécurité réseau à appliquer à un point de terminaison entrant.

NFSMountConfiguration

Informations utilisées pour se connecter à un système de fichiers NFS.

NodePlacementConfiguration

Configuration du placement des nœuds pour les pools de lots.

Operation

Une opération d’API REST

OperationDisplay

Objet qui décrit l’opération.

OSDisk

Paramètres du disque du système d’exploitation de la machine virtuelle.

OutboundEnvironmentEndpoint

Collection de points de terminaison associés du même service pour lequel le service Batch nécessite un accès sortant.

Page<T>

Définit une page dans les réponses Azure.

Pool

Contient des informations sur un pool.

PoolCreateHeaders

Définit des en-têtes pour l’opération De création.

PoolDeleteHeaders

Définit les en-têtes pour l’opération De suppression.

PoolDisableAutoScaleHeaders

Définit des en-têtes pour l’opération DisableAutoScale.

PoolEndpointConfiguration

Configuration du point de terminaison pour un pool.

PoolGetHeaders

Définit des en-têtes pour l’opération Get.

PoolStopResizeHeaders

Définit des en-têtes pour l’opération StopResize.

PoolUpdateHeaders

Définit des en-têtes pour l’opération de mise à jour.

PrivateEndpoint

Point de terminaison privé de la connexion de point de terminaison privé.

PrivateEndpointConnection

Contient des informations sur une ressource de liaison privée.

PrivateEndpointConnectionDeleteHeaders

Définit les en-têtes pour l’opération De suppression.

PrivateEndpointConnectionUpdateHeaders

Définit des en-têtes pour l’opération de mise à jour.

PrivateLinkResource

Contient des informations sur une ressource de liaison privée.

PrivateLinkServiceConnectionState

État de connexion du service de liaison privée de la connexion de point de terminaison privé

ProxyResource

Définition d’une ressource Azure.

PublicIPAddressConfiguration

Configuration de l’adresse IP publique de la configuration réseau d’un pool.

ResizeError

Erreur qui s’est produite lors du redimensionnement d’un pool.

ResizeOperationStatus

Détails sur l’opération de redimensionnement en cours ou la dernière fois terminée.

Resource

Définition d’une ressource Azure.

ResourceFile

Un seul fichier ou plusieurs fichiers à télécharger sur un nœud de calcul.

ScaleSettings

Paramètres de mise à l’échelle pour le pool

SkuCapability

Fonctionnalité de référence SKU, telle que le nombre de cœurs.

StartTask

Tâche exécutée lorsqu’un nœud de calcul joint un pool dans le service Azure Batch, ou lorsque le nœud de calcul est redémarré ou réimagené.

SupportedSku

Décrit une référence SKU prise en charge par Batch.

TaskContainerSettings

Paramètres de conteneur d’une tâche.

TaskSchedulingPolicy

Spécifie la façon dont les tâches doivent être distribuées entre les nœuds de calcul.

UserAccount

Propriétés utilisées pour créer un utilisateur sur un nœud Azure Batch.

UserAssignedIdentities

Liste des identités d’utilisateur associées.

UserIdentity

Définition de l’identité utilisateur sous laquelle la tâche est exécutée.

VirtualMachineConfiguration

Configuration des nœuds de calcul dans un pool basé sur l’infrastructure Azure Machines Virtuelles.

VirtualMachineFamilyCoreQuota

Une famille de machines virtuelles et son quota de cœurs associé pour le compte Batch.

VMExtension

Configuration des extensions de machine virtuelle.

WindowsConfiguration

Paramètres du système d’exploitation Windows à appliquer à la machine virtuelle.

WindowsUserConfiguration

Propriétés utilisées pour créer un compte d’utilisateur sur un nœud Windows.

Énumérations

AccountKeyType

Définit des valeurs pour AccountKeyType.

AllocationState

Définit des valeurs pour AllocationState.

AuthenticationMode

Définit des valeurs pour AuthenticationMode.

AutoStorageAuthenticationMode

Définit des valeurs pour AutoStorageAuthenticationMode.

AutoUserScope

Définit des valeurs pour AutoUserScope.

CachingType

Définit des valeurs pour CachingType.

CertificateFormat

Définit des valeurs pour CertificateFormat.

CertificateProvisioningState

Définit les valeurs de CertificateProvisioningState.

CertificateStoreLocation

Définit les valeurs de CertificateStoreLocation.

CertificateVisibility

Définit des valeurs pour CertificateVisibility.

ComputeNodeDeallocationOption

Définit des valeurs pour ComputeNodeDeallocationOption.

ComputeNodeFillType

Définit des valeurs pour ComputeNodeFillType.

ContainerWorkingDirectory

Définit des valeurs pour ContainerWorkingDirectory.

DiffDiskPlacement

Définit des valeurs pour DiffDiskPlacement.

DiskEncryptionTarget

Définit les valeurs de DiskEncryptionTarget.

DynamicVNetAssignmentScope

Définit des valeurs pour DynamicVNetAssignmentScope.

ElevationLevel

Définit des valeurs pour ElevationLevel.

EndpointAccessDefaultAction

Définit des valeurs pour EndpointAccessDefaultAction.

InboundEndpointProtocol

Définit des valeurs pour InboundEndpointProtocol.

InterNodeCommunicationState

Définit des valeurs pour InterNodeCommunicationState.

IPAddressProvisioningType

Définit des valeurs pour IPAddressProvisioningType.

KeySource

Définit des valeurs pour KeySource.

LoginMode

Définit les valeurs de LoginMode.

NameAvailabilityReason

Définit les valeurs de NameAvailabilityReason.

NetworkSecurityGroupRuleAccess

Définit des valeurs pour NetworkSecurityGroupRuleAccess.

NodeCommunicationMode

Définit des valeurs pour NodeCommunicationMode.

NodePlacementPolicyType

Définit les valeurs de NodePlacementPolicyType.

PackageState

Définit des valeurs pour PackageState.

PoolAllocationMode

Définit des valeurs pour PoolAllocationMode.

PoolIdentityType

Définit des valeurs pour PoolIdentityType.

PoolProvisioningState

Définit des valeurs pour PoolProvisioningState.

PrivateEndpointConnectionProvisioningState

Définit des valeurs pour PrivateEndpointConnectionProvisioningState.

PrivateLinkServiceConnectionStatus

Définit des valeurs pour PrivateLinkServiceConnectionStatus.

ProvisioningState

Définit des valeurs pour ProvisioningState.

PublicNetworkAccessType

Définit des valeurs pour PublicNetworkAccessType.

ResourceIdentityType

Définit des valeurs pour ResourceIdentityType.

StorageAccountType

Définit des valeurs pour StorageAccountType.